How does North Barrington, IL compare to Carlyle, IL? North Barrington has a population of 3,113 with a median household income of $216,250, while Carlyle has 3,134 residents and a median income of $67,083. | Metric | North Barrington, IL | Carlyle, IL |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 3,113 | 3,134 | -0.7% |
| Median Age | 49.2 | 36.3 | +35.5% |
| Foreign Born % | 11.3% | 0.6% | +1070.0% |
| Metric | North Barrington | Carlyle |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$216,250 | $67,083 | +222.4% |
| Unemployment | 4.2% | 4.2% | 0.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 4.1% | 7.5% | -45.3% |
| Bachelor's+ | 75.4% | 27.9% | +170.3% |
| Metric | North Barrington | Carlyle |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$690,900 | $151,900 | +354.8% |
| Median Rent | $1925/mo | $1051/mo | +83.2% |
| Housing Units | 1,136 | 1,324 | -14.2% |
